§ 7028.14. — 7028.14. (Added by Stats. 1989, Ch. 1174, Sec. 1.)

California·Code BPC Business and Professions Code - BPC·Div. 3. DIVISION 3. PROFESSIONS AND VOCATIONS GENERALLY·Ch. 9. CHAPTER 9. Contractors·Art. 2. ARTICLE 2. Application of Chapter
Notwithstanding any other provision of the law, the registrar may waive part of the civil penalty if the person against whom the civil penalty is assessed satisfactorily completes all the requirements for, and is issued, a contractor’s license. Any outstanding injury to the public shall be satisfactorily settled prior to issuance of the license.
